"flex" plywood shelf
exhibited at STAGED 2013 cross-border design award + show
The idea of having an easy-to-adjust and collapsible storage space led to the creation of the flex shelf. The structural junctions are designed such that no extra elements are required. Their appearance, meanwhile, humorously aestheticises the whole stand-alone. The shelf is made using one piece of large-format plywood on a CNC machine, which minimises production costs. Any damaged part is easy to replace. The shelf can be adjusted for height as you wish. The stand is mainly designed for showrooms in an industrial environment, where it blends in fittingly with the architecture.
